Brennan Osborn Goes Wire-To-Wire For BAM Pro/Am Tournament Of Champions Win
Brennan Osborn of Beaverton, Ore. – a senior at Simpson University – was one of only two anglers to weigh in a 20-plus sack consistently each day. For his three days of fishing, he put together 21.96 with a 4.54 Big Bass on Day One, 22.70 with a 4.94 Big Bass on Day Two, and a final day’s bag of 20.07 for his wire-to-wire winning total of 64.73.
